Tafsir for verse: 19:55
وَكَانَ يَأۡمُرُ أَهۡلَهُۥ بِٱلصَّلَوٰةِ وَٱلزَّكَوٰةِ وَكَانَ عِندَ رَبِّهِۦ مَرۡضِيّٗا ٥٥ ﴿55
55He used to enjoin Salāh and Zakāh upon his family, and was favourite to his Lord.

Commentary

'And he used to command his family to pray,' which is the purity of the body and the delight of the eyes and the best aid for all needs. 'And the zakah,' which is the purity of wealth, as Allah has commanded this to all the prophets, blessings and peace be upon them. It has been mentioned in this surah that He, glorified and exalted is He, commanded this to 'Isa, peace be upon him. 'And he was with his Lord,' for his worship according to what His lordship established for him. 'Pleased,' so you should follow him, for he is among your most noble forefathers, to combine between the purity of speech, body, and wealth, so that you may attain the rank of being pleased.
